The Federal Constitutional Court (FCC) on Monday became operational after two more judges were sworn in to serve on the newly formed court established under the recently passed 27th Constitutional Amendment. FCC Chief Justice Aminuddin Khan administered the oath to Justice Rozi Khan Barrech and Justice Arshad Hussain Shah in the Islamabad High Court’s (IHC) conference room, taking the total number of judges of the court to seven.
